DGCX offers training courses to introduce Commodity & Currency Futures trading to private, professional and commercial participants.
The workshops, which are held in Dubai, offer an introduction to commodities and currencies trading, covering the fundamentals of futures contracts and all the information and tools you need to start trading through to more in depth Technical Analysis workshops.
Commodity and currency futures contracts offer an attractive alternative investment strategy to traditional asset classes and an opportunity to enhance your portfolio by managing price risk and minimising the impact of volatile price movements.

Speaker Profiles
The DGCX Commodity & Currency Futures workshops are run by professional traders, Simon Hart and Bill Beagles from K2 London Ltd.
K2 London
K2 London is a UK based company providing education, training and consultancy in all matters relating to the financial, equity, commodity and energy markets. In particular, they have a unique, practical and specialist knowledge of the derivatives industry.
Simon Hart
Simon started his career at Hambro’s Merchant Bank, gaining experience in FX and deposit markets before helping to establish the “off balance sheet” side of their activities, such as swaps, futures and options. From 1987 to 1998, he traded as an independent market-maker in options products on LIFFE (The London International Financial Futures Exchange). He then moved to Fortis Bank for a period of 2 years where he established and supervised an options trading team. Simon then left the bank to become a founding member of K2.
Bill Beagles
Bill joined Lloyds Bank in 1984 as an economics graduate. He traded FX spot, forwards and options for the bank before helping establish their presence on LIFFE. He has traded successfully on many of Europe’s markets, including the London Stock Exchange and LIFFE in London, the German DTB (now known as Eurex), the Dutch EOE and the French MATIF (now known as Euronext). Bill was also a founding member of K2.
